Gilt-edged securities, also referred to as gilts, are bonds issued by the UK Government. The term is of British origin, and then referred to the debt securities issued by the Bank of England on behalf of His Majesty's Treasury , whose paper certificates had a gilt (or gilded ) edge, hence the name.

CREST is a UK-based central securities depository that holds UK equities and UK gilts, as well as Irish equities and other international securities. It was named after its securities settlement system, CREST, and has been owned and operated by Euroclear since 2002. [1] The name CREST stands for Certificateless Registry for Electronic Share ...

The Central Gilts Office or CGO, was a UK financial settlement organisation that operated between 1986 and 1999. It was established in 1986 by the Bank of England and the London Stock Exchange for the settlement of gilts and certain non-British government debt instruments. It was operated by the Bank of England.
